Finance Review Summary — Legacy Price Increase

Welcome aboard! Short version: we pushed a 7% increase to legacy Tarnwell subscribers last quarter. Churn came in at 3%, well under the 5% we'd braced for, and recurring revenue is up nicely. Collections were smooth. One sensitive item you should see before the all-hands:

board note of tagug-hahag: Praionax Logistics is in early talks to buy Julaxek Group for about $36.3 million. The Julmir launch date is March 1, and nothing goes to the press before then.

Handover note for the Ashgrove office

Hi team — the signed Penhallow supply contracts are on their way to you today. Four originals in one sealed red envelope, plus a copy set for your files. Legal wants the originals countersigned and returned by Friday, so don't let them sit in the tray. The confidential courier hand-over instruction appears directly below.

drop instructions, hahip-badug: the quenox ralath courier leaves the kaseth fraiel rusiel tameth belys istdor ralion giliel ledger at gate 7830 under passcode 165413

Subject: Retirement of the Corvale Press Line

After review, we will discontinue the Corvale press line effective end of Q2. Sales have declined for eight consecutive quarters and spare-part sourcing from the Harwick plant is no longer viable. Support for existing customers continues for eighteen months. Department heads should identify affected staff and stock by the 15th and route transition questions to Operations. Please do not share externally yet, as the decision connects to the plans summarised directly below.

internal memo for badug-yahof: Gross margin on Holix came in at 10 percent against a plan of 20 percent. Only 7 of the 100 pilot accounts renewed Holix, so a churn review is set for July 1.